设置excel单元格自动填充日期,当在前一个单元格填入东西的时候,就在对应的后一个的单元格自动填入日期!

 我来答
大宝妈谈教育
高粉答主

2020-04-08 · 关注我不会让你失望
知道小有建树答主
回答量:3306
采纳率:100%
帮助的人:55.2万
展开全部

1.电脑打开Excel表格

2. 在单元格A1中输入任意数字,然后在另一个单元格中输入公式=IF(A1<>"",A1,"")。

3.另一个单元格输入公式=IF(A1<>"",A1,""),回车,无论A1输入什么,这个单元格的输入公式都会自动生成zdA1的内容。

4.更简单的方法是在另一个单元格中输入=A1来获得A1的内容。

白米饭fp

2016-12-07 · TA获得超过2.6万个赞
知道大有可为答主
回答量:1.6万
采纳率:91%
帮助的人:4825万
展开全部

操作如下:

以下图中的表格为例;当在B列中输入数据,在A列对应的单元格自动填充上日期。


1;在B2单元格输入公式:=IF(A2<>"",NOW(),"")


2;按回车键;然后,在A2单元格输入数据;在B2单元格即自动显示出日期。



本回答被网友采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
微管家
2017-07-30 · TA获得超过394个赞
知道小有建树答主
回答量:485
采纳率:0%
帮助的人:113万
展开全部

如果是想用日期来表示最后编辑时间,可以用now函数和数据有效性来做。

1、在任意单元格输入公式=NOW(),本例使用I1单元格。

2、在数据边的空白列建立辅助列,设置数据有效性。方法是:选中该列,点击数据——数据验证,在设置命令处,允许条件选择序列,来源等于I1,点击确定设置完毕。

3、在输入完毕数据后,用鼠标在辅助列点选一下,就能记录当前的时间,而且不会改变。now函数,today函数都是易失性函数,每次打开工作表都会跟随计算机的系统时间自动改变,如此设置就不会出现这种问题,是记录最后编辑时间的好方法。

已赞过 已踩过<
你对这个回答的评价是?
评论 收起
柔软的Bp
科技发烧友

2011-04-02 · 智能家居/数码/手机/智能家电产品都懂点
知道大有可为答主
回答量:3万
采纳率:66%
帮助的人:8995万
展开全部
右键SHEET--查看代码
复制下列代码:
Private Sub Worksheet_Change(ByVal Target As Range)
If Target.Column = 1Then
Target.Offset(0, 1) = Date
End If
End Sub
注意:在VBA代码中,Date、Now、Time分别表示系统日期、日期及时间、时间
If Target.Column = 1 Then 表示:在第1列输入后,第2列自动出现日期
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
pgqh
2011-04-02 · TA获得超过8720个赞
知道大有可为答主
回答量:3773
采纳率:33%
帮助的人:1545万
展开全部
设在A列填充,在A2输入:
=IF(A1<>"",NOW(),"")
拖动下拉方式复制到需要的行。
追问
这样变更系统时间的时候原来的会跟着变化的?我要的是不变的!谢谢啦!
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(4)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式